SWII

Motorized board

The SWII lets people of all ages swim freely and easily. Simple to use, it is operated by pressing the buttons on both sides of the board.

The dual motor provides perfect stability and weight distribution. Stay worry-free thanks to the propeller safety cut-off if an obstruction occurs.

For young and old alike

Enjoy a tailored experience with a choice of two speeds. For added safety, the board benefits from the Sublue Control APP:

  • Child safety lock
  • Speed-mode switching
  • Self-cleaning activation

Technical specifications

  • Dimensions (float included) 550 x 375 x 135 mm
  • Weight 5 Kg
  • Speed 3.6 km/h
  • Running time Up to 30 min
  • Battery 98 Wh

  • What is the battery capacity?

    The battery capacity is 6600 mAh and 10670 mAh.

  • Can I use the battery in cold weather?

    The battery is a lithium battery that is inactive in cold weather. If used in such an environment, its capacity will drop sharply. We therefore recommend using it between 0°C and 40°C.

  • Is it normal for the battery to get warm?

    The battery is a lithium battery and warms up normally during use. If it overheats, please contact your dealer or SUBLUE for assistance.

  • Is it normal for the battery’s electrode contact to corrode?

    This is mainly due to improper maintenance. Please follow the maintenance instructions in the user manual to prevent or reduce this problem.

  • What is the battery type and specifications?

    Battery type: lithium-ion battery.

    Rated capacity: 6600 mAh and 10670 mAh.

    Rated voltage: 14.8 V.

    Charging voltage: 16.8 V.

    Weight: about 750 g for 98 Wh, 1100 g for 158 Wh; both batteries look identical.

    Length: 171 mm.

    Width: 58 mm.

    Thickness: 60 mm.

  • What should I do if there are green spots on the battery?

    This can be caused by foreign objects getting in, causing electrolysis of the copper and the appearance of green spots and rust on the steel. Please contact your dealer for assistance; prolonged use is not recommended. In the short term, you can also apply petroleum jelly to the copper strip.

  • What are the battery storage requirements?

    Battery storage temperature: 0°C-40°C, storage humidity: 60±25% RH, keep the charge at around 30-50%, stored separately in a well-ventilated place. Please charge it once every three months. Do not charge the battery below 0°C.

  • How long does the battery last?

    Battery life depends on the operating environment, depth and weight. Under normal conditions, the average life of the 98 Wh battery is about 30 minutes, and that of the 158 Wh battery about 45 minutes.

  • If something gets wrapped around the propeller, will the machine stop on its own?

    Yes. The motor will stop automatically due to overload protection.

  • Is it normal for the two propellers to produce different thrust?

    Please check whether there are foreign objects in the propeller; you can then contact customer service.

  • Why does the thrust sometimes feel weak?

    This may be due to low battery power, a propeller wrapped with objects, or a heavy load.

  • Why is there noise?

    The Swii has been strictly tested and the sound does not exceed 80 dB. Improper maintenance or foreign objects in the propeller can cause noise.

  • How long can it be used?

    The 98 Wh battery can be used continuously for 17 minutes; the 158 Wh battery for 25 minutes.

  • How do I check the Swii’s remaining battery level?

    Turn on the main switch and the breathing indicator will light up. The light colour varies according to your selection. By default, a flashing green light indicates 60% charge, yellow 30%, red 10%. A long red light indicates a low charge below 10%.

  • Can the machine be used in hot springs?

    The suitable ambient temperature is -5°C to 40°C. Use above 40°C is not recommended.

  • How do I clean the Swii after use?

    After use, place the Swii in clean water. Tap the “auto-clean” function in your mobile app, and the propeller will spin and clean itself automatically.

  • What material is the Swii made of? Is it safe?

    The Swii’s float is made of EVA, a new eco-friendly foam material. EVA is a certified shock-resistant, heat-insulating and moisture-proof material, so you can use it safely.

  • What is the speed of the Swii?

    The Swii has 2 speeds. Typically, for a weight of 40 kg, the high speed is 1 m/s and the low speed is 0.6 m/s. Speeds can be changed via the mobile app and are retained after switching off.

  • How deep can the Swii be used?

    The Swii’s operating depth is 0 to 1 metre, but its waterproofing can reach up to 5 metres.
